Whilst he may not be a world beater, lets not try to underplay his role now he is going back to Warrington.

GOB has allowed others to shine. Like has been said above, he's added another kicker at halfback. That alone makes it harder to defend Saints kicks. Now we are back to one kicker and Wilkin will get battered in the playoffs by defending sides as we will have just the one option. The only option we had mid-season to combat that was to kick on the 4th.

That tactic will get us no-where against teams peaking at the top end of the season.

Fun really, that after almost a full season out, we need the return of Wheeler to bring some balance to the side.

Don't forget too that GOB was a pretty handy defender. Some of his tackles, especially for such a skinny guy, were amazing. So we lose that side of his game also. He hadn't been with us long enough, in part due to dirty play from other teams, to adopt much of an attacking role (although he was making progress in that regard) but his defence was definitely a plus for us as of course was his goal kicking (not to mention his almost suicidal willingness to take on the line).

I think we will miss him.

I think he is a relatively solid young player, with a top class goal kicking game.

Don't think he is as good as Matty Smith was at the same age, and he is no world beater.
For those of us of a certain age, he is more Gus O'Donnell than Sean Long

Personally think he is a lot less talented than any of the young halves we have brought through in recent years eg Gaskell, Lomax, Wheeler, Smith and Eastmond. Going way back he isn't anything like as impressive as the young Lee Briers.

I think his lack of even a sniff of X factor has been born out by Wire choosing to sign Ratchford and Myler, while retaining Briers.

Something else to consider is that he is only 11 months younger than Joe Mellor at Widnes. Mellor had his career put on hold for over 12 months with serious injury. However Mellor is already significantly better than O'Brien, and is a genuine threat in a very ordinary Widnes team.
